50:40An interview with writer Ken Worpole about his influential work on the 'New English Landscape' and his new book Brightening from the East. Ken's website is at worpole.net and his publisher is Little Toller Books. Music by Micro Moon from the album Figures in a Landscape. 1:08:59An interview with designer David Knight about 'plotlands' communities in the UK and the work of anarchist writer Colin Ward. David's practice is DK-CM, and the book Mutual Aid, Everyday Anarchism: Essays on Colin Ward is from Five Leaves Publishing. Music by Asher Levitas from his album Peripheral Lands. 59:49An interview with folk duo Stick in the Wheel about their recent album A Thousand Pokes, a kind of psychogeographic dig into London through folk song. Check out Stick in the Wheel at their website, including tour dates, and get A Thousand Pokes from Bandcamp.
